March 30, 201313 yr Commercial Member I've been using Win 8 for a long time. No problems here, and I generally like it more than Win 7, especially its new multi language support which is great for my non-Anglo voice control users. However, I can't stand Metro. But there's a simple fix for that. It's called "Start8" and you can skip Metro and get the Start button back. http://www.stardock.com/products/start8/ It's only around $5 and it's one of the best things I've ever bought (no I don't own the company B) ) B. March 30, 201313 yr Here's one I tried out in the beginning until I got used to switching back and forth which is free: http://www.classicshell.net/ Allows you to boot right to the desktop and make it like the Modern UI isn't even there. Also another free option called Start Menu 8 (http://www.iobit.com/iobitstartmenu8.php)
